YBaCuFeO5+δ: A novel oxygen-deficient perovskite with a layer structure

Abstract

A novel ordered oxygen-deficient perovskite with a layer structure, YBaCuFeO5+δ, was isolated. It was characterized by chemical analysis, Mössbauer spectroscopy, and magnetic susceptibility measurements versus temperature. Its structure was determined by powder neutron diffraction. It crystallizes in the tetragonal system with a = 3.867 Å ⋍ ap and c = 7.656 Å ⋍ 2ap. The structure can be described as formed of [CuFeO5] double layers of corner-sharing CuO5 and FeO5 pyramids, perpendicular to c. The cohesion between the layers is ensured by ytterium planes whereas the barium ions are located inside the layers. The relationships of this structure with those of YBa2Cu3O7−δ and LaBa2Cu3O7−δ are discussed.
